Viola Mae Burr was born in 1887 in Missouri, the child of John Washington Burr And Electa Aleshire Burr. In 1900, Viola Mae Burr resided in East & West Benton Townships, Webster, Missouri. Viola Mae Burr married Denney. Viola Mae Burr passed away in 1932 in Galloway, Greene, Missouri, United States.
